Class 'DOMDocument' not found

...OM extension. You can do so on Debian / Ubuntu using: sudo apt-get install php-dom And on Centos / Fedora / Red Hat: yum install php-xml If you get conflicts between PHP packages, you could try to see if the specific PHP version package exists instead: e.g. php53-xml if your system runs PHP5.3. ...
